Private Client Tax Senior Manager

Job title: Private Client Tax Senior Manager

Company: Michael Page


Job description: The Private Client Tax Senior Manager will play a critical role in managing and growing the tax portfolio of our client – the UK’s leading SME-focussed accountancy practice.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in tax management and will be comfortable providing strategic advice and solutions to clients.

  • Provide a range of Tax services, managing a private client portfolio, specialising in personal tax across a mix of compliance and advisory work
  • Identify tax sensitive expenditure and wider tax issues
  • Liaising with clients to resolve queries
  • Communicate with internal departments to ensure deadlines are met, and overseeing client portfolios to ensure HMRC deadlines are met
  • Assist in managing the Private Client Tax team by hearing the voice of your team members, conduct appraisals, provide coaching of assignments to support the development of team skills and knowledge and continually improve the quality and delivery of work
  • Monitor your own utilisation, productivity and WIP
  • Confident providing guidance and feedback to others in the team

Join a thriving Top-10 UK accountancy practiceProgression pathway to Director or PartnerA successful ‘Private Client Tax Senior Manager’ should have:

  • A full qualification in Accountancy or Taxation – CTA, ACA, ACCA, CA or equivalent
  • Proven experience in managing a tax portfolio
  • Excellent client management skills
  • Strong strategic thinking and problem-solving abilities
  • Superb leadership and mentoring abilities
  • Thorough knowledge of tax laws and regulations

Our client is a Top-10 UK accountancy tax practice, currently employing over 4000 dedicated professionals and hosting clients both local, national and international. Recruiting into their growing Gloucester office, our client is eager to speak with ambitious Tax specialists to help support and grow their teams and Private Client tax portfolios.
